mac homebrew
时间: 2023-11-09 12:06:16 浏览: 118
Mac Homebrew是一款在Mac OS平台下的软件包管理工具。它提供了安装、卸载、更新、查看、搜索等功能,可以通过简单的指令实现包管理,无需关心各种依赖和文件路径情况。可以使用命令`brew -v`检测是否安装了Homebrew,使用`brew update`来更新Homebrew版本,使用`brew -h`查看Homebrew的帮助信息,使用`brew help`来查看Homebrew的命令。
Homebrew已经默认集成了homebrew cask,如果没有执行过`brew tap homebrew/cask-cask`,可以执行该命令来集成homebrew cask。
你可以通过以下命令来安装Homebrew:
```
/bin/bash -c "$(curl -fsSL https://ra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
相关问题
macbook homebrew
### MacBook上安装和使用Homebrew
#### 安装Homebrew
对于希望在MacBook上安装Homebrew的用户来说,可以通过终端执行特定命令来完成这一过程。针对不同类型的处理器(Apple Silicon M1芯片或Intel芯片),存在略微不同的操作指南。
对于M1芯片的MacBook,在终端输入如下命令可以启动Homebrew的安装流程[^2]:
```bash
/bin/bash -c "$(curl -fsSL https://ra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
此命令会自动检测操作系统版本以及硬件架构,并下载适合当前设备的最新版Homebrew安装脚本进行部署[^5]。
一旦安装完毕,为了使Homebrew能够在新的shell会话中正常工作,需要向用户的shell环境中添加相应的路径设置。对于搭载Apple硅基M系列芯片的机器而言,应当运行下面这条指令以更新环境变量[^3]:
```bash
eval "$(/opt/homebrew/bin/brew shellenv)"
```
而对于基于英特尔架构的老款Mac,则应使用另一条略有区别的语句来进行同样的目的:
```bash
eval "$(/usr/local/bin/brew shellenv)"
```
#### 使用Homebrew管理软件包
成功设置了Homebrew之后,就可以利用它轻松管理和维护各种开源工具和服务了。通过简单的CLI命令就能实现应用程序的查找、安装、升级乃至移除等功能。例如,要查询某个程序是否存在官方仓库之中,只需键入`brew search [package_name]`; 若要获取某件商品,则可借助于`brew install [package_name]`这样的表达方式;当有新版本发布时,也可以很方便地运用`brew upgrade [package_name]`来保持本地副本处于最新状态。
此外,如果想要查看已安装的所有套件列表或者清理不再使用的依赖关系,分别对应着`brew list` 和 `brew cleanup`这两个实用的操作选项。
#### 解决常见问题
有时可能会碰到一些棘手的情况阻碍正常的使用体验。比如某些情况下Docker Desktop这类应用可能无法直接兼容所有的Mac型号特别是较新型号如带有M系芯片的产品线。这时就需要特别注意选择专门面向Apple Silicon优化过的二进制文件作为安装源[^4]。
Mac homebrew
### 安装指南
为了在 macOS 上安装 Homebrew,需打开终端并运行以下命令:
```bash
/bin/bash -c "$(curl -fsSL https://ra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
```
此脚本会下载并安装最新版的 Homebrew 到 `/opt/homebrew` 文件夹下[^1]。
对于某些依赖 Intel 架构的应用程序,在 Apple Silicon (M1/M2 芯片) 设备上可能需要通过 Rosetta 2 来兼容。可以在特定命令前加上 `arch -x86_64` 实现 X86 模式的执行方式,例如:
```bash
arch -x86_64 /bin/bash -c "$(curl -fsSL https://gitee.com/ineo6/homebrew-install/raw/master/install.sh)"
```
这允许用户按照传统 x86_64 方式来完成 Homebrew 或其他软件包的安装过程[^3]。
### 使用说明
一旦成功安装了 Homebrew,则可以通过简单的指令管理各种开源工具链及其版本控制。常用操作如下所示:
- 查找可安装的软件包列表中的指定项:
```bash
brew search <package_name>
```
- 安装所需的第三方库或应用程序:
```bash
brew install <formula_name>
```
- 卸载不再使用的组件以释放空间:
```bash
brew uninstall <formula_name>
```
除了上述基础功能外,Homebrew 还提供了更多高级特性供开发者探索和利用。如果希望参与贡献代码或者修复 bug,可以关注官方 GitHub 项目页面上的 "help wanted" 标签下的议题[^2]。
阅读全文
相关推荐
















